Venice, CA Apartments for Rent

Venice is a beachside neighborhood of Los Angeles founded in 1905 by developer Abbot Kinney, who designed it with canals and Renaissance-style architecture inspired by its Italian namesake. Known for its iconic Ocean Front Walk, historic Venice Canals, and the famous Muscle Beach outdoor gymnasium, this coastal community attracts those seeking beach access and an artistic atmosphere. Apartments for rent in Venice put you near popular destinations like Abbot Kinney Boulevard, which features independent boutiques, art galleries, and local eateries, as well as the Venice Art Walls and numerous cultural landmarks.

Renting in Venice means easy access to both coastal recreation and city conveniences. The neighborhood includes several distinct areas such as the Venice Canal District, Rose Avenue, and the bustling boardwalk area. Residents enjoy Venice Beach for surfing, beach volleyball, and swimming, while Penmar Recreation Center provides basketball courts, baseball diamonds, and tennis courts. Transportation options include bike lanes along major thoroughfares, public bus routes connecting to Santa Monica and Los Angeles, and access to the I-10 and I-405 freeways within a few miles. Everyday shopping is available along Lincoln Boulevard at stores like Ralphs and Whole Foods Market, while the Venice Farmers Market operates on Friday mornings for fresh local produce.
